Bill Information

Regular Session 2019-2020
House Bill 453


Short Title:
An Act amending Title 18 (Crimes and Offenses) of the Pennsylvania Consolidated Statutes, in trade and commerce, providing for the offense of unlawful sale of certain foods, over-the-counter drugs and cosmetics after expiration date; and imposing penalties.
Prime Sponsor:
Last Action:
Referred to AGRICULTURE AND RURAL AFFAIRS, Feb. 11, 2019 [House]
